Apple Cinnamon Roll Bake

Indulge in the cozy flavors of homemade Heavenly Apple Cinnamon Roll Bake, a delightful twist on classic cinnamon rolls. This easy-to-make dish layers fluffy rolls with spiced apples, cinnamon, and brown sugar, all baked together for a gooey, warm treat. Perfect for family breakfasts or festive brunches, finish it off with creamy cream cheese frosting to elevate the experience. Ingredients
  

2 cans (12.4 oz each) refrigerated cinnamon roll dough

2 large apples (such as Granny Smith or Honeycrisp), peeled, cored, and diced

1 cup brown sugar

1 tsp ground cinnamon

1/4 cup unsalted butter, melted

1/2 cup chopped pecans or walnuts (optional)

1/2 cup raisins (optional)

1/2 cup cream cheese frosting (included with cinnamon roll dough or homemade)

1 tsp vanilla extract

Instructions
 

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a 9x13 inch baking dish with cooking spray or butter.

    In a large mixing bowl, combine the diced apples, brown sugar, and ground cinnamon. Toss until the apples are well-coated. Set aside.

      Open the cans of cinnamon roll dough and separate each roll. Cut each roll into quarters.

        In a separate bowl, mix the melted butter and vanilla extract.

          In the prepared baking dish, spread half of the quartered cinnamon rolls evenly across the bottom.

            Layer half of the apple mixture over the cinnamon roll pieces. If using, sprinkle half of the nuts and raisins on top.

              Add the remaining quartered cinnamon rolls on top of the apple layer, followed by the rest of the apple mixture, nuts, and raisins.

                Drizzle any remaining melted butter over the entire dish to ensure a rich flavor and a golden finish.

                  Bake in the preheated oven for about 30-35 minutes, or until the cinnamon rolls are golden brown and the apples are tender.

                    Once baked, remove from the oven and allow to cool for a few minutes. Drizzle the cream cheese frosting evenly over the top while it's still warm, allowing it to melt slightly into the dish.

                      Serve warm and enjoy your delightful Apple Cinnamon Roll Bake!

                        Prep Time: 15 min | Total Time: 50 min | Servings: 8-10
